Transaction 8995463ef1aa51097e1fabfae469b6121e5a4ca3d7390f99fdc03919813ea0cd

2 Input
2 Outputs
  • 8995463ef1aa51097e1fabfae469b6121e5a4ca3d7390f99fdc03919813ea0cd:0
  • value  150000000
    address  17wCdNhrvr3TiCMHXyNgyvfceRS9J4Htto
  • 8995463ef1aa51097e1fabfae469b6121e5a4ca3d7390f99fdc03919813ea0cd:1
  • value  17453
    address  1LyBUj2QEAyHgrvKt5Xk9N1LdCPd63g5Jz